Summary

The remote host is missing an update for the 'dhcp' package(s) announced via the referenced advisory.

Insight

Insight

A vulnerability has been discovered and corrected in dhcp: dhcpd in ISC DHCP 4.x before 4.2.3-P1 and 4.1-ESV before 4.1-ESV-R4 does not properly handle regular expressions in dhcpd.conf,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(daemon crash) via a crafted request packet (CVE-2011-4539). The updated packages have been patched to correct this issue.

Affected Software

Affected Software

dhcp on Mandriva Linux 2010.1, Mandriva Linux 2010.1/X86_64, Mandriva Enterprise Server 5, Mandriva Enterprise Server 5/X86_64

Solution

Solution

Please Install the Updated Packages.
